PRECAUTIONS

Before diving
Do not use the watch for saturation diving using helium gas.
Check that:
• the time and calendar are appropriately set.
• Rotating Bezel turns counterclockwise smoothly (the rotation must not be too loose
or too tight) and the "
• CROWN is locked tightly in place.
• there are no visible cracks in the crystal.
• the strap is securely fastened to the watch case.
• the buckle keeps the strap firmly secured to the wrist.
If there are any malfunctions, we recommend that you contact an AUTHORIZED SEIKO
SERVICE CENTER.
While diving
Do not operate CROWN when the watch is wet or in water.
Take care not to hit the watch against hard objects such as rocks.
Bezel rotation may become slightly harder in the water but this is not a malfunction.
